Addressing disparities of the BIPOC community

from The Hidden Addiction Podcast

On this episode, we are joined by Tara McDonald who is working to make positive change in Ulster County, NY. Black, Indigenous, and People of Color (BIPOC) communities have historically faced inequities when it comes to receiving services and support.
